My Lords, underpinning any individual ID scheme has to be an individual ID number. Other countries normally seem to base that on date of birth plus a scheme of other numbers. Can the Minister make clear to us whether we have decided what our system will be? How far have they advanced in developing it, and when is it likely to be rolled out?

I thank my noble friend for his question. The consultation will start later this year. It will be very broad, and we welcome input from many groups. We know that this is not straight- forward; it will require considerable thought about how to get it exactly right. The answer is that we do not yet have a view on exactly how the system will be designed. That will be part of the consultation process. It will not be done overnight, and it will require us to come back to this House on many occasions. It will have great public input and technical input as we design it.
